@import url(https://pro.fontawesome.com/releases/v5.11.2/css/all.css);:root{--user-button-circle:rgba(0,0,0,0.025);--user-button-cardborder:rgba(255,255,255,0.25);--user-button-text:#323133;--user-button-shadow:rgba(0,0,0,0.1)}.majestic-slider-gallery #user-button{z-index:1000;bottom:1rem!important;right:1rem!important;color:var(--user-button-text);transition:1s 0s ease-out;-webkit-animation:slide 3s ease-out forwards;animation:slide 3s ease-out forwards}@-webkit-keyframes slide{0%,50%{opacity:0;display:block!important}100%{opacity:1;display:block!important}}@keyframes slide{0%,50%{opacity:0;display:block!important}100%{opacity:1;display:block!important}}.majestic-slider-gallery #user-button .u-card{border-radius:100%;box-shadow:0 0 1rem -.25rem var(--user-button-shadow),inset 0 0 1rem -.75rem var(--user-button-shadow)}.majestic-slider-gallery #user-button .u-main{cursor:pointer;--user-button-background:var(--user-button-main, #EC87C0)}.majestic-slider-gallery #user-button .u-main img{height:100%;width:100%}.majestic-slider-gallery #user-button .u-main iframe{position:absolute;top:0;left:0;width:4rem;height:4rem;opacity:1;transition:0s 4s}.majestic-slider-gallery #user-button .u-icons{position:relative;z-index:950;transform:translate(-50%,-50%);background:var(--user-button-circle);box-shadow:0 0 0 .125rem var(--user-button-cardborder);border-radius:100%;transition:0.25s;opacity:1!important;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.majestic-slider-gallery #user-button .u-icons a{color:inherit;display:grid;place-items:center;width:30px;height:30px;text-decoration:none}.majestic-slider-gallery #user-button .u-icons a div{padding:.5rem;transition:0s}.majestic-slider-gallery #user-button .u-icons a[href="https://twitter.com/zed_dash"]{position:relative}.majestic-slider-gallery #user-button .u-icons a[href="https://twitter.com/zed_dash"]:before{content:"Middle Click";position:absolute;top:-1.5rem;left:50%;font-family:"Segoe UI",Tahoma,Geneva,Verdana,sans-serif;white-space:pre;transform:translateX(-50%);opacity:0;pointer-events:none;transition:0.25s ease-in;background:#fffc;padding:.25rem .5rem;border-radius:.25rem}.majestic-slider-gallery #user-button .u-icons a[href="https://twitter.com/zed_dash"].show:before{opacity:1;transition:0.25s ease-out}.majestic-slider-gallery #user-button .u-icons a[href="https://twitter.com/zed_dash"] div{color:#1da1f2}.majestic-slider-gallery #user-button .u-icons a[href="https://codepen.io/z-"] div{background:#000;color:#fff}.majestic-slider-gallery #user-button .u-icons a.u-random div{position:relative;top:-1px;-webkit-animation:diespin 2s linear infinite;animation:diespin 2s linear infinite}@-webkit-keyframes diespin{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}@keyframes diespin{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.majestic-slider-gallery #user-button .u-icons a.u-random:not(:hover) div{-webkit-animation-play-state:paused;animation-play-state:paused}.majestic-slider-gallery #user-button .u-icons>*{position:absolute;width:30px;height:30px;background:var(--singlecolour);border-radius:100%;cursor:pointer;transform:translate(-50%,-50%);transition:0.25s -0.05s}.majestic-slider-gallery #user-button .u-icons>*:before{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.majestic-slider-gallery #user-button .u-icons>*:hover,.majestic-slider-gallery #user-button .u-icons>*:focus-within{background:var(--hcolour)}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(1):nth-child(1),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(1)~*:nth-child(1){left:25%;top:25%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(2):nth-child(1),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(2)~*:nth-child(1){left:37.5%;top:18.75%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(2):nth-child(2),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(2)~*:nth-child(2){left:18.75%;top:37.5%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(3):nth-child(1),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(3)~*:nth-child(1){left:50%;top:15.625%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(3):nth-child(2),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(3)~*:nth-child(2){left:25%;top:25%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(3):nth-child(3),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(3)~*:nth-child(3){left:15.625%;top:50%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4):nth-child(1),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4)~*:nth-child(1){left:62.5%;top:18.75%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4):nth-child(2),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4)~*:nth-child(2){left:37.5%;top:18.75%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4):nth-child(3),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4)~*:nth-child(3){left:18.75%;top:37.5%}.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4):nth-child(4),.majestic-slider-gallery #user-button .u-icons>*:first-child:nth-last-child(4)~*:nth-child(4){left:18.75%;top:62.5%}.majestic-slider-gallery #user-button:hover .u-icons,.majestic-slider-gallery #user-button:focus-within .u-icons{width:300%!important;height:300%!important}.majestic-slider-gallery{display:flex;flex-direction:row;justify-content:center;align-items:center;height:100vh;font-family:"Roboto",sans-serif;transition:0.25s}.majestic-slider-gallery.dark{background:#232223;color:#fff}@media (prefers-color-scheme:dark){.majestic-slider-gallery:not(.light){background:#232223;color:#fff}}.majestic-slider-gallery .credit{position:absolute;bottom:20px;left:20px;color:inherit}.majestic-slider-gallery .options{display:flex;flex-direction:row;align-items:stretch;overflow:hidden;min-width:100%;height:400px}@media screen and (max-width:718px){.majestic-slider-gallery .options{min-width:520px}.majestic-slider-gallery .options .option:nth-child(5){display:none}}@media screen and (max-width:638px){.majestic-slider-gallery .options{min-width:440px}.majestic-slider-gallery .options .option:nth-child(4){display:none}}@media screen and (max-width:558px){.majestic-slider-gallery .options{min-width:360px}.majestic-slider-gallery .options .option:nth-child(3){display:none}}@media screen and (max-width:478px){.majestic-slider-gallery .options{min-width:280px}.majestic-slider-gallery .options .option:nth-child(2){display:none}}.majestic-slider-gallery .options .option{position:relative;overflow:hidden;min-width:60px;margin:10px;background:var(--optionBackground,var(--defaultBackground,#E6E9ED));background-size:auto 120%;background-position:center;cursor:pointer;transition:0.5s cubic-bezier(.05,.61,.41,.95)}.majestic-slider-gallery .options .option:nth-child(1){--defaultBackground:#ED5565}.majestic-slider-gallery .options .option:nth-child(2){--defaultBackground:#FC6E51}.majestic-slider-gallery .options .option:nth-child(3){--defaultBackground:#FFCE54}.majestic-slider-gallery .options .option:nth-child(4){--defaultBackground:#2ECC71}.majestic-slider-gallery .options .option:nth-child(5){--defaultBackground:#5D9CEC}.majestic-slider-gallery .options .option:nth-child(6){--defaultBackground:#AC92EC}.majestic-slider-gallery .options .option.active{flex-grow:10000;transform:scale(1);max-width:600px;margin:0;border-radius:40px;background-size:auto 100%}.majestic-slider-gallery .options .option.active .shadow{box-shadow:inset 0 -120px 120px -120px black,inset 0 -120px 120px -100px #000}.majestic-slider-gallery .options .option.active .label{bottom:20px;left:20px}.majestic-slider-gallery .options .option.active .label .info>div{left:0;opacity:1}.majestic-slider-gallery .options .option:not(.active){flex-grow:1;border-radius:30px}.majestic-slider-gallery .options .option:not(.active) .shadow{bottom:-40px;box-shadow:inset 0 -120px 0 -120px black,inset 0 -120px 0 -100px #000}.majestic-slider-gallery .options .option:not(.active) .label{bottom:10px;left:10px}.majestic-slider-gallery .options .option:not(.active) .label .info>div{left:20px;opacity:0}.majestic-slider-gallery .options .option .shadow{position:absolute;bottom:0;left:0;right:0;height:120px;transition:0.5s cubic-bezier(.05,.61,.41,.95)}.majestic-slider-gallery .options .option .label{display:flex;position:absolute;right:0;height:40px;transition:0.5s cubic-bezier(.05,.61,.41,.95)}.majestic-slider-gallery .options .option .label .icon{display:flex;flex-direction:row;justify-content:center;align-items:center;min-width:40px;max-width:40px;height:40px;border-radius:100%;background-color:#fff;color:var(--defaultBackground)}.majestic-slider-gallery .options .option .label .info{display:flex;flex-direction:column;justify-content:center;margin-left:10px;color:#fff;white-space:pre}.majestic-slider-gallery .options .option .label .info>div{position:relative;transition:0.5s cubic-bezier(.05,.61,.41,.95),opacity 0.5s ease-out}.majestic-slider-gallery .options .option .label .info .main{font-weight:700;font-size:1.2rem}.majestic-slider-gallery .options .option .label .info .sub{transition-delay:0.1s}